Output 66091c9db20747c782c693a6aa914ba9aa6062fa96b09fc4f7d0c1139d4301e9:7

value
361780
script pubkey
OP_HASH160 OP_PUSHBYTES_20 c155d8772e7846dba76f51599cd04c68f221914c OP_EQUAL
address
3KKHBDp3Es9hnSFJm68c6zAi1NbR39yZfE
transaction
66091c9db20747c782c693a6aa914ba9aa6062fa96b09fc4f7d0c1139d4301e9
spent
true